A dove needs water, as it has a dry seed diet. It can suck up water while keeping its head down low. Doves are a symbol of peace, love and harmony. Doves pecking seeds are not eating but collecting seeds in their esophagus in order to digest them later.

Crows enjoy eating lettuce, peppers, tomatoes, sweetcorn, pumpkin, grapes, apples, various berries (cranberries, blueberries), figs, and raisins. Chocolate has adverse effects on birds. It will affect a bird’s digestive system and cause diarrhea and induce vomiting. The condition gets worse when it affects the central nervous system causing seizures. Finally, the worst may happen; death!
